Web6 apr. 2024 · The History of Beekeeping. The practice of maintaining honey bee colonies is termed beekeeping or apiculture (from the Latin word for bee, apis). Beekeeping has been used since ancient times, and depictions have also been seen on the walls of the Nyuserre Ini sun temple from before 2422 BCE. In these illustrations, workers are seen blowing ... WebImmediately before swarming, the bees that intend to leave the colony gorge themselves with honey (like packing a box lunch before a long trip). 4) Before any new queens emerges, the existing queen and about half of the bees of the colony (called the “split”) leave the hive, searching for another home.
